Strategies for Effective Engagement
Connecting with others can open doors to opportunities, but it’s not just about meeting people; it’s about fostering relationships that can lead to valuable outcomes. Approach these interactions with intention, and you’ll find that genuine engagement can have a lasting impact.
One key tactic is to be authentic. When you engage with others, let your true personality shine through. People can sense sincerity, and they are more likely to respond positively if they feel you are being genuine. Share your experiences, interests, and even your challenges. This openness can create a strong bond that transcends mere acquaintance.
Additionally, don’t hesitate to ask questions. Show interest in others by inquiring about their work, passions, or opinions. This not only demonstrates your curiosity but also fosters deeper discussions. People enjoy sharing their stories, and by being an active listener, you make them feel valued and understood.
Follow up after your initial meeting. A simple message or email mentioning a shared topic or idea can do wonders in solidifying that connection. It shows that you remember your conversation and are keen to continue building the relationship. Consistent communication is vital for nurturing these connections over time.
Lastly, give before you take. Offer assistance, share resources, or make introductions. By being proactive in supporting others, you create an environment of reciprocity. When you help someone, they are more likely to return the favor, nurturing a mutually beneficial relationship.
